What happens if the debtor does not comply with the embargo in Brazil?
If the debtor does not comply with the garnishment, the creditor can ask the court for additional measures to ensure payment of the debt. These measures may include the forced execution of seized assets, the inclusion of the debtor in defaulter registers and the restriction of their credit capacity.

How is the relationship between financial institutions and non-financial entities regulated in the context of KYC in Panama?
The relationship between financial institutions and non-financial entities in the context of KYC in Panama is regulated by Law 23 of 2015. This law establishes the obligation to apply appropriate due diligence measures when establishing commercial relationships with non-financial entities, ensuring compliance with international standards on the prevention of money laundering and terrorist financing.
How is illegal adoption punished in Ecuador?
Illegal adoption is a crime in Ecuador and can result in prison sentences ranging from 1 to 3 years, in addition to financial penalties. This regulation seeks to protect the rights of children and guarantee that adoption processes are carried out legally and safely.
